How much weight can a cargo ebike carry?
Weight capacities vary significantly by model. Many cargo ebikes can safely carry between 150kg (330 lbs) and 200kg (440 lbs) or more, including the rider. Always check the specific manufacturer's specifications for the maximum gross vehicle weight.

What are the advantages of a front-loading vs. rear-loading cargo ebike?
Front-loaders (like some models with large front baskets or boxes) often offer easier maneuverability and a clear view of the cargo. Rear-loaders (longtails) typically offer more extended cargo space, better weight distribution, and can often accommodate more passengers or larger items.
Are cargo ebikes difficult to ride?
Cargo ebikes, especially when loaded, have different handling characteristics than standard bicycles due to their longer wheelbase and increased weight. However, they are generally designed for stability. Riding them often becomes intuitive quickly, and many find the stability reassuring.
What maintenance is required for a cargo ebike?
Cargo ebikes require similar maintenance to regular e-bikes: regular checks on brakes, tires, chain, and gears. Due to the increased stress from carrying loads, it's crucial to ensure components like brake pads and tires are in good condition and that the frame is regularly inspected.
